Every Body

Directed by Julie Cohen.  Performances by River Gallo, Alicia Roth Weigel, Sean Saifa Wall.  Focus Features, 2022.  Rated R. Documentary.  92 minutes

From Academy Award-nominated and Emmy-winning filmmaker Julie Cohen and in partnership with NBC News Studios, Every Body (2023) is a revelatory investigation of the lives of intersex people. The film tells the stories of three individuals who have moved from childhoods marked by shame, secrecy, and non-consensual surgeries to thriving adulthoods after each decided to set aside medical advice to keep their bodies a secret and instead came out as their authentic selves.

Actor and screenwriter River Gallo (they/them), political consultant Alicia Roth Weigel (she/they), and Ph.D. student Sean Saifa Wall (he/him) are now leaders in a fast-growing global movement advocating for greater understanding of the intersex community and an end to unnecessary surgeries. Woven into the story is a stranger-than-fiction case of medical abuse, featuring exclusive footage from the NBC News archives, which helps explain the modern-day treatment of intersex people.
